草庐IT

go - 如何 append 到二维 slice

我的数据是逐行创建的,6列,我事先不知道最终的行数。目前,我正在创建一个全为零的200x6二维slice,然后我逐行用我的数据逐渐替换这些零。数据来自另一个dataframedf它有效,但我不喜欢我的slice的最后一行全是零。我看到2个解决方案:-完成后我删除所有最后一行只有零-我创建了一个空slice并将我的数据逐步添加到它我尝试了各种方法,但无法弄清楚如何对这两种解决方案中的任何一种进行编码。目前我的代码是这样的:varorders[200][6]float64//createmy2dslicewithzerosorder_line:=0fori:=start_line;i我查看

go - 如何 append 到二维 slice

我的数据是逐行创建的,6列,我事先不知道最终的行数。目前,我正在创建一个全为零的200x6二维slice,然后我逐行用我的数据逐渐替换这些零。数据来自另一个dataframedf它有效,但我不喜欢我的slice的最后一行全是零。我看到2个解决方案:-完成后我删除所有最后一行只有零-我创建了一个空slice并将我的数据逐步添加到它我尝试了各种方法,但无法弄清楚如何对这两种解决方案中的任何一种进行编码。目前我的代码是这样的:varorders[200][6]float64//createmy2dslicewithzerosorder_line:=0fori:=start_line;i我查看

php - Laravel belongsTo 在使用 'with' 时返回 null

我刚刚开始使用Laravel,所以请原谅任何新手。我有一个User和Order模型,一个用户有很多订单:#InsideUsermodelpublicfunctionorders(){$this->hasMany('Order');}#InsideOrderpublicfunctionuser(){return$this->belongsTo('User');}//Notsureifthisisupsettinganything(alsoinOrder)publicfunctionproducts(){return$this->belongsToMany('Product');}所以我认

php - Laravel belongsTo 在使用 'with' 时返回 null

我刚刚开始使用Laravel,所以请原谅任何新手。我有一个User和Order模型,一个用户有很多订单:#InsideUsermodelpublicfunctionorders(){$this->hasMany('Order');}#InsideOrderpublicfunctionuser(){return$this->belongsTo('User');}//Notsureifthisisupsettinganything(alsoinOrder)publicfunctionproducts(){return$this->belongsToMany('Product');}所以我认

php - 如何获取 Magento 的付款信息?

我必须将订单导出到一个文件,这是我处理订单的代码:$orders=Mage::getModel('sales/order')->getCollection()->addAttributeToSelect(array('status','ncm'))->addFieldToFilter(array(array('attribute'=>'status','eq'=>'complete')));$order=$orders->getFirstItem();//print_r($order);//exit;//foreach($ordersas$order){$id=$order->getI

php - 如何获取 Magento 的付款信息?

我必须将订单导出到一个文件,这是我处理订单的代码:$orders=Mage::getModel('sales/order')->getCollection()->addAttributeToSelect(array('status','ncm'))->addFieldToFilter(array(array('attribute'=>'status','eq'=>'complete')));$order=$orders->getFirstItem();//print_r($order);//exit;//foreach($ordersas$order){$id=$order->getI

php - 在 WooCommerce 3 中获取订单项目和 WC_Order_Item_Product

阅读WooCommerce3.0中的更改,似乎不再可能直接从订单项目中获取属性,因此我认为需要更改以下代码,因为它会吐出一个错误:$order_item_id=15;$order_item=newWC_Order_Item_Product($order_item_id);$return=$order_item->get_id()?$order_item:false;但是,令人尴尬的是,我不确定如何更改此代码以在不再具有构造的此类的最新版本中使用正确的新getter和setter函数。如何正确执行此操作?我没有看到任何get函数以与上述相同的方式获取订单项。https://docs.wo

php - 在 WooCommerce 3 中获取订单项目和 WC_Order_Item_Product

阅读WooCommerce3.0中的更改,似乎不再可能直接从订单项目中获取属性,因此我认为需要更改以下代码,因为它会吐出一个错误:$order_item_id=15;$order_item=newWC_Order_Item_Product($order_item_id);$return=$order_item->get_id()?$order_item:false;但是,令人尴尬的是,我不确定如何更改此代码以在不再具有构造的此类的最新版本中使用正确的新getter和setter函数。如何正确执行此操作?我没有看到任何get函数以与上述相同的方式获取订单项。https://docs.wo

php - Laravel 查询生成器,其中最大 id

我如何在Laravel4.1查询生成器中完成此操作?select*fromorderswhereid=(selectmax(`id`)fromorders)我试过这个,工作但无法获得Eloquent功能。DB::select(DB::raw('select*fromorderswhereid=(selectmax(`id`)fromorders)'));有什么改进的想法吗? 最佳答案 您应该能够对订单表执行选择,使用原始WHERE在子查询中查找max(id),如下所示:\DB::table('orders')->where('id'

php - Laravel 查询生成器,其中最大 id

我如何在Laravel4.1查询生成器中完成此操作?select*fromorderswhereid=(selectmax(`id`)fromorders)我试过这个,工作但无法获得Eloquent功能。DB::select(DB::raw('select*fromorderswhereid=(selectmax(`id`)fromorders)'));有什么改进的想法吗? 最佳答案 您应该能够对订单表执行选择,使用原始WHERE在子查询中查找max(id),如下所示:\DB::table('orders')->where('id'